Exploring the Beauty and Culture of the Cook Islands

Introduction
The Cook Islands, nestled in the heart of the South Pacific, are becoming a prominent tourist destination known for their breathtaking scenery, vibrant culture, and warm hospitality. Comprising 15 islands, this archipelago is not only a paradise for beach lovers but also a significant part of the Pacific Islands’ history and culture. Attractions and Activities
The Cook Islands offer a diverse range of activities that cater to all types of travellers. From the stunning white sand beaches of Aitutaki to the lush rainforests of Rarotonga, visitors can experience everything from relaxing beach days to adventurous hikes. Cultural experiences are abundant as well; tourists can immerse themselves in traditional dance performances, enjoy local cuisine featuring fresh seafood and tropical fruits, or participate in handicraft workshops that celebrate Polynesian artistry.
Conservation Efforts
As tourism continues to grow, the Cook Islands government is also focused on sustainable travel practices to preserve the natural ecosystem. Recent initiatives have been launched to educate both locals and tourists on conservation techniques and the importance of protecting marine life and coral reefs. Sustainable practices not only benefit the environment but also ensure the longevity of the tourism sector, which is a vital part of the islands’ economy.
